Decanted 20 minutes at restaurant: Nose: white pepper, eucalyptus, blackberry, faint notes of bell pepper and granite Mouth: big blackberry, a delightful roundness from the barrel, tannins are present, but softened slightly Finish: long, with bright fruit notes and just slightest hint of barrel vanilla.

At the pnp, heavy on the oak and tannins. Needed about 60 min of air to come around. Got even better at 2 hours. Quality cab fruit, briar, earthy mushrooms. It evolved into quite the wine and went perfectly with a meat lovers pizza.......

Decanted for 1 hour. Absolutely wonderful. Very concentrated with hints of cherry, vanilla, pepper and a long finish. Soft on the palate. This bottle is significantly better than the one I opened about a year ago. Can’t wait to open up another bottle!
During PNV week, tasting of the 10 cs lots hosted by Whitehall Lane, nice opportunity to taste their finished wines. Last wine tasted from their flight
Ripe and lush nose - dark fruits, vanilla, oak....Palate repeats dark fruit flavors with baking spice. Long finish. More ready now than most of the 2012s I have had, seems to have a good arc in front of it if you want to cellar. Nice stuff...

This is a lush wine right out of the bottle. Dark fruit, mint, spice and some vanilla on the nose. Incredibly well balanced on the palate with bursting dark fruit but enough acidity and tannin to make it a good food wine. Long pleasant finish dominated by mint and eucalyptus. I know they say that this wind should wait, but I found it to be showing well right now with no decant. I had this with chicken Parmesana and it did not overpower.
